Category | Information |
---|---|
Full Name | Carlos Ray Norris |
Date of Birth | March 10, 1940 |
Place of Birth | Ryan, Oklahoma, USA |
Nationality | American |
Occupation | Actor, martial artist, film producer, screenwriter |
Years Active | 1968–present |
Martial Arts Background | Tang Soo Do (8th degree black belt), Judo (black belt),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u (3rd degree black belt), Chun Kuk Do (founder) |
Spouse(s) | Dianne Kay Holechek (m. 1958; div. 1989) Gena O'Kelley (m. 1998) |
Children | Mike, Eric, Dina, Dakota, Danilee |
Notable Films | Good Guys Wear Black (1978), Lone Wolf McQuade (1983), Missing in Action (1984), Invasion U.S.A. (1985), Firewalker (1986) |
Notable TV Series | Walker, Texas Ranger (1993-2001) |
